本人主要是使用maven创建对象的。

第一步要加包

 

 第二步 创建一个类继承WebSecurityConfigureAdapter

在重写configure方法(auth)用户的账号和密码以及权限。可以自定义也可以加到内存中(不安全,不合适)

 

 自定义方法要加一个类写明用户名和权限。

 

 

 

 我比较懒,使用系统自带的BCryptPasswordEncodder加密,大家可以用常用的MD5加密等等。。好多方法。

然后就是定义不要授权的文件加载文件啦!以及用户登录的界面、成功登录的界面、用户名、密码框的加载。有个重点就是要csrf认证。这个可以设置有无,有的话比较安全点

 

 

 

 还可以设置记住密码,并把数据添加到系统自带的数据表中。

 

 还有就是返回无权限的界面操作了

 

 应该大家都知道了吧,简单的。加油,程序员们。

只要有梦一定会实现的。